    Battery Research (9-Volt Batteries)

    A 9-volt battery would be just as wide and deep as two 14500 3.7v and within a millimeter or so of the height. Two 14500 batteries in parallel give you 1800 maH vs 300 maH from the 9v. I think I'd rather have 6 times the endurance than save a millimeter in height, thanks.

    help please- testing voltage, USB, car adapters, etc.

    Take the multimeter and set it to DCV. Touch the leads to the outermost pads on the usb connector - you should see 5v. Te get aperage, check the manual for the device - you want at least 1a (1000 ma).

    5v regulator

    Nope, all of my 510s run between 2 and 2.2 ohms. Unless they changed Ohm's law on me, that means that my 2 ohm atomizer being fed by 5 volts equals 2.5 amps, which is more than the Imax of the chip. The 2.2 ohm attys would pull 2.27 amps. I don't care to push devices that close to max, or...
